  • How to create a navigation bar that does not move

    I'll keep it short:

    How to create a navigation as abduzeedo.com bar? Just on the screen.

    You can use a div with CSS position: fixed; top: 0 defined.  This will allow the div to 'stick' to the top of the page, regardless of the place where the document is scrolled.

  • How to create grainy texturing and faces in the movie posters

    I love watching the lighting and contrast in the movie posters,

    I would like to know how to create textures and texture effects I see often on movie posters, which seem more hyper made realistic than nature, still convey the character very well skin, I have also attached a cover of wii games to show the hand texturing,

    My guess is that it's done with the right give modes and texture brushes, do not know how to create this subtle grainsand looking into the skin, or what is a very good camera that captures the skin in detail then applied to the skin texture, contrast? benjamin button seems to have a grain for its halftone,

    benjamin and prince of Persia poster button seem to capture better what I mean, hand on the cover of NFL wii game is also interesting.

    a few examples below,

    benjamin button.jpg

    inception_leonardo_dicaprio.jpg

    prince of persia.jpg

    skin textures.jpg

    Make a new layer filled with 50% gray, use the filter-> noise-> add noise or other texturing method you prefer and then change the blending mode of this layer to overlay or soft light.

  • How to create editable text on the path of the perl script

    Hello

    I'm lost. I have exhausted all possible ways but nothing works. My problem is easy to describe: I have a Perl script that creates a design, and the design should be editable in artificial intelligence. Drawing text on a path (curved text - drawing is an access plan).

    Now I don't like how I do - I want to just make it work. I can create all types of file with Perl if someone tells me what it should look like.

    I tried to create a SVG file with text on a path. It works and the resulting file can be edited in an editor like Inkscape SVG, including the full text on the editability of the path. But if I import this file into Illustrator (AI 10 and CS3), the individual letters still sitting on the road, but all of them are facing up (instead of regardless of the direction of the path is). If it does not work. Then I said ok, because the SVG looks fine in Inkscape, let me just export EPS form Inkscape and use in artificial intelligence. Now the file looks good in artificial intelligence, but the text has been converted by trace himself, with each letter on its own session - not editable. Next thing I've tried generates directly from Perl, using a PathText function that I found in the Cookbook of Adobe PostScript EPS. Once again the EPS resulting looks good in artificial intelligence and the text is correct, no curves - but still a time, all the letters is its own, so if you go there with the text and tool removes a letter, it leaves a blank spot, and if you insert a letter, it replaces the next letter. Duh!

    So I tried the opposite: make a text on a path in artificial intelligence and save, with the plan to look at the file and generate what is there with my Perl script later. Unfortunately, the file saved by HAVE contains a chunk of binary garbage (be they saved as editable SVG or as file) that does not lend itself to facilitate the interpretation of yours really.

    I'm really not much. And I'm willing and able to create any type of file. Everything I need is something that I read, and which translates a text on a path that is editable in artificial intelligence.

    Does anyone have a pointer to a documentation, or existing in any programming language, source code that could help me in creating such a file?

    Thank you

    DZ

    I think you should look in the AI7FileFormat.pdf file (available many places online), specifically the pages 85 to 87 and 105 page, who speak of the operators of text, including text on a path.

    If we exclude the 4000 lines or so of boilerplate prolog and procsets, the code base for a text on a path is as simple as that:

    2 to
    1 0 0 1 - 4013.5 4715,5 0.4 Tp
    0 m 0
    0 200 400 200 400 0 c
    TP N
    0 tr
    TF/_Myriad-Roman 12
    (This text is in the path of access. \r) TX
    TO

    Record cleaning (first use cleaning brush/Style/Swatch action) file eps, version 6, and you shouldn't get any binary stuff.
